Prima Bussiness Centre in Hulu Langat, Selangor recorded 8 subsale transactions in 2026, with a median price of RM 223K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M 218.

This area consists exclusively of commercial properties, with no residential listings recorded.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M 223K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M 150K to RM 464K, and a typical market range of RM 170K to RM 275K.

Most transactions involved office lot, though some variety exists in the market.

Price per square foot shows a median of RM 218, though individual units vary from RM 79 to RM 357 in the core range. The broader market spans RM 189.50 to RM 246.50, indicating diverse property characteristics. A wider spread (IQR: RM 57.00) and deviation (MAD: RM 139) indicate significant PSF variations, likely due to diverse property types or conditions.
